Green Data Center Market Size And Forecast

Green Data Center Market size was valued at USD 46.7 Billion in 2020 and is projected to reach USD 145 Billion by 2028, growing at a CAGR of 16.6% from 2021 to 2028.

Businesses everywhere are scrambling to find better ways to store their data, and that's really fueling the push for green data centers. Our need for cloud storage is exploding, meaning more and more data centers are popping up, and they're guzzling energy like crazy. Global Green Data Center Market Definition

Imagine a green data center – it's basically a tech hub that's kind to the planet! It houses all the computers and servers needed to store, manage, and share data. But here's the cool partit runs mainly on renewable energy like solar, wind, or hydropower. Plus, every component is designed to be super energy-efficient and leave a minimal carbon footprint. Think things like energy-conserving power supplies, centralized humidification systems, efficient servers and routers, and smart heating, ventilation, and air conditioning (HVAC) systems. And of course, you'll find light-emitting diode (LED) systems for lighting. Compared to old-school data centers, these green systems are way better. They help separate workloads, offer centralized control, and make data migration a breeze. They're also more resilient and give users a next-generation storage experience.

The market is driven by the growing requirement for energy-efficient computing systems, which is further facilitated by increasing digitization across industries. Moreover, rising environmental consciousness and the widespread adoption of data centers to store and manage the constantly increasing amounts of data is driving the market growth. Green data centers are usually designed with on-site wind and solar farms, which are constructed on the terrace of the building or facility. They use the wastewater by recycling it for cooling purposes.

Global Green Data Center Market Overview

Think of ECO mode as your UPS's "Active Standby" or "Economy" setting – it's all about saving energy! It's super efficient, reaching up to 99%. Basically, ECO mode lets the regular power line (your raw mains supply) handle the load, while the inverter stays on standby, ready to jump in if the power gets wonky. The big plus? The bypass line works more efficiently, usually around 98%, compared to a typical online UPS at 95-96%. That 5-6% difference can really add up in savings. You'll mainly find two kinds of ECO modes out therethe traditional UPS Eco Mode and the more advanced Eco Mode. Choose wisely!

You know, companies are seriously considering big investments in green data centers, even if they already have traditional ones. Sure, the initial investment might seem high, which is a restraint in the Green Data Center Market, but because the Total Cost of Ownership is so much lower, the long-term savings eventually pay back that original cost. And hey, if electricity prices keep going up, that initial ROI will come even faster than we thought!

Looking ahead, AI and ML are poised to be game-changers for how we power and cool data centers around the globe. Think about itcompanies like Google are already partnering with the AI whizzes at DeepMind to create AI that can intelligently cut down on cooling power. The cool part? It can do this without us having to uproot and move these massive data centers! Basically, this AI tackles energy management from a smart angle. It uses deep learning to analyze tons of past data from different parts of the data center's operations, then uses predictive models to figure out how tweaks will impact energy consumption.

So, Google and DeepMind came up with this cool algorithm called AlphaGo. It basically learns by trying things out, like a kid experimenting, to find the sweet spot for cooling stuff down – think fans and vents – so we don't burn as much energy. Then, IBM Watson jumps in, using all its smarts to look at tons of data and predict when processors and systems are about to overheat and crash. They’re using old records and fancy math to keep things cool and cut down on energy waste. Getting the temperature just right can boost power efficiency by almost 30%! Key Developments

• March 2021Hewlett Packard Enterprise collaborated with Beyond. pl, a leading data center and cloud service provider in Central Europe. In this collaboration, Beyond. pl introduces a new portfolio of cloud services for customers powered by HPE GreenLake and would utilize HPE GreenLake to transform part of its prevailing IT estate.

• November 2020Dell Technologies came into partnership with FedEx Corp and Switch Inc. Together, the companies develop a series of data centers all over the U.S. for supporting low-latency edge workloads. Under this partnership, FedEx provides real estate and emerges as the first customer; whereas Switch develops the data center infrastructure and Dell Technologies delivers storage, cloud computing, networking, and support services.

• June 2020Delta Electronics introduced SmartNode, the latest range of modularized data centers to assist companies to move to the Edge. The solution provides various micro data centers for the EMEA markets. Network operators require reliable, affordable, and quick-to-deploy infrastructure like the SmartNode modularized data centers to increase their effectiveness and profitability.
